VIJAYAWADA: Beauty contest for cows and Mr Strong contest for bulls. Henceforth, AP will host these contests every year.  
The beauty pageant for the cattle along with contest of strength for bulls and milk yielding competition for cows will be conducted at the national-level in Chilakaluripet of Guntur district by Andhra Pradesh government from January 18 to 20.

According to Minister for Agriculture and Animal Husbandry P Pulla Rao, the main reason was to rouse interest among the youth in animal husbandry. “The event is being held to mark the death anniversary of former CM and TDP founder NT Rama Rao. Hereafter, it will be a regular annual feature,” he said.

According to officials of Animal Husbandry department, about 200 cows of different indigenous breeds from across the country will feature in the milk yielding contest and beauty pageant.
In case of cattle beauty pageant, which is being called ‘Avula Andala Potilu’ in Telugu, there will be different categories based on age and gender of the bovines.

“Main objective of the programme is to identify high milk yielding cattle among the indigenous breeds. After identifying high milk yielding cattle, we will conserve their germplasm, so that, we could have 200 offsprings of the single bovine through invitro fertilisation and increase their population. G Somasekharam, director of Animal

Husbandry told Express.
Feeling bullish  
With regard to contest of strength for the bulls, the officials chose not to elaborate, but it was learnt that the contest will be on the lines traditional bull contests held during Sankranti. It involves, the bulls normally used as draft animals to drag a carts with wheels which are made to drag heavy logs for a fixed distance. It is to gauge the strength of the animal, sources said.
